Overview

The Radeon HD 7990 is manufactured by AMD. It was released in April 24 2013. It features the GCN 1.0 architecture. The core clock ranges from 950 MHz to 1000 MHz. It has 2048 ×2 shading units. The thermal design power (TDP) is 375W. Manufactured using 28 nm process technology. G3D Mark benchmark score: 5,566 points. Launch price was $999.

Graphics Performance

The Radeon HD 7990 scores 5,566 in the G3D Mark benchmark (the standard measure of rasterization GPU performance), placing it in the Budget tier as a Legacy generation graphics card. It is built on the GCN 1.0 (2012−2020) architecture (codename: Malta), manufactured on a 28 nm process— smaller process nodes improve power efficiency and transistor density. It packs 2048 ×2 shader units (the primary compute units for rendering pixels), 128 ×2 TMUs (texture mapping units), and 32 ×2 ROPs (render output units that handle final pixel output). Raw FP32 compute power: 4.096 TFLOPS ×2 — this measures the theoretical peak floating-point performance. Boost clock reaches 1000 MHz from a base of 950 MHz.

Video Memory (VRAM)

The Radeon HD 7990 is equipped with 3 GB of GDDR5 video memory connected via a 384-bit x2 memory bus, delivering 288 GB/s x2 of bandwidth. Memory operates at 8 Gbps effective speed.

Power & Dimensions

The Radeon HD 7990 draws 375 Watt under load (TDP) — a 750W PSU minimum is recommended. Power connector: 2x 8-pin. Physical size: 305mm long, 111mm tall, occupying 2 expansion slots, weighing 1200g— verify your case has clearance before purchasing. Typical temperatures: 42 at idle, 85 under load.
